Snejberg and Afllalo Depart
Level 26
: 20,000/40,000, 40,000 ante
Josef Snejberg three-bet jammed a stack of fewer than 10 big blinds with ace-jack and was called by Walter Pflueger with ace-queen to end up second-best.
Soon after it was Lior Afllalo that headed to the rail from a different table.
